Key Responsibilities:
- Operate front-end trucks to collect solid waste and recyclables from multi-family residential and commercial routes, fulfilling customer contracts.
- Drive commercial frontload or ancillary equipment along designated routes, collecting waste and transporting it to post-collection facilities.
- Perform daily pre- and post-trip inspections, complete vehicle condition reports, and submit them at the end of each shift.
- Courteously interact with customers and/or the general public to answer questions or respond to requests, notifying supervisors of issues requiring management action.
- Maintain clean customer sites and safety along roads and highways by cleaning loose trash from trucks and surrounding areas during the dumping process.
- Submit required logs, route/productivity sheets, and vehicle condition reports according to law or company policy.
- Maneuver trucks into and out of tight spaces using mirrors for backing up.
- Use key maps and GPS to locate service addresses.
- FOLLOW SAFE OPERATING PRACTICES, INCLUDING LOCK OUT/ TAG OUT PROCEDURES TO ENSURE PROPER OPERATION OF THE TRUCK.
- Monitor operations to detect loose debris, using mirrors or direct sight and/or listening for debris falling onto the truck during dumping operations; visually scan customer sites before and after dumping.
- Follow all safety standards, equipment checks, and precautions when performing duties. Comply with federal, state/provincial, local, and company rules on safety and vehicle operation.
- Perform other job-related duties as assigned.

Physical/Mental Demands:
- Stand, walk, use hands and fingers, reach, stoop, kneel, crouch, crawl, talk, hear, climb, balance, and smell regularly.
- Visual Requirements: close vision, distance vision, color vision, peripheral vision, depth perception, and ability to adjust focus due to constant maneuvering in tight and high-traffic areas.
- Lift/move up to 25 pounds regularly, 50 pounds frequently, and 100 pounds occasionally. Occasionally move/push up to 300 pounds.
- Enter and exit the truck multiple times during a shift to open doors to corrals.
- Climb to the top of the truck to verify load security before transporting it to the landfill.
- Sit for 75% of the time due to primary driving function.
- Work in usually loud conditions.
Working Conditions:
- Exposed to loud noise, humidity, rainy/stormy weather, extreme hot and cold temperatures, moving mechanical parts, vibration, toxic and caustic chemicals, fumes, and airborne particles frequently.
- Work in outdoor environments up to 100% of the time.
- Route away from branch location on a continuous basis throughout the day.
- Occasionally work in high-precarious places.
- Constantly work in motor vehicle traffic conditions.
- Usually work in a loud environment.
